First ~ let me introduce ~ Carole Brown
I’ve always wanted to be a writer; I just didn’t pursue it seriously until now. Writing has always been part of my life, part of me. It’s who I am. Nothing gives me greater satisfaction then when I’m writing or have finished a book.
I’ve done some newspaper articles, research, and some co-editing of magazines and newsletters throughout the years. I’ve spent time authoring children and youth stories and have written a little poetry. We’ve had a lot of fascinating experiences through out lifetime so its given me lots of fodder to choose from to write novels.
But I knew when it was time to turn to writing seriously, and went into it headlong, studying, joining writing associations and critique groups, attending conferences and learning as much as I could. I’ve worked hard and have written a lot.
Two years ago though I went through an extremely discouraging time, which is really not like me. I’m more of an optimist and usually bounce out of depression quickly. But that year, I almost quit. Almost admitted I couldn’t write; didn’t have it in me. After a dear older friend sat me down and encouraged me to pray: “I believe; help my unbelief,” I made that my mantra for several months. Early the following year an editor requested the full of this manuscript; I signed a contract later that year, and the rest is history.
Second ~ let me introduce you to ~ Her new book – released Oct 21, 2013
The idea for The Redemption of Caralynne Hayman came from my husband. We like to keep track of interesting events throughout the country, and several months ago the cult situation in Texas caught out attention. We started a “what if” session:
What if a woman suffered a terrible hurt through the cult?
How would she feel?
Could she forgive?
If she didn’t have God in her heart, how would she react?
And the question begs to be answered. Could you–or I–forgive? I know it’s easy to say, “with God’s help I would.” But I’ve seen people’s reactions. I’ve wept with them over the inexcusable deaths that happen, and I will say, sometimes, most of the time, it takes God. Without him–it’s a seemingly impossible act.
I want readers to realize there is always hope. No matter how deep or how bad a person may sink, hope is always there! People don’t always look for it in the right places. Most times, people, money, jobs, and position will never give the kind of hope needed. Only God can offer it.
About the book:
How far would YOU go to avenge a daughter’s cruel death? Cara is considered rebellious and inappropriate to befriend. Dayne is the apple of Elder Simmons’ eye—until he takes a stand against their teachings. Can his prayers and love reach Cara and show her the way to redemption? Will Cara realize God’s love and forgiveness before she goes too far?
The Redemption of Caralynne Hayman is a novel of hope shining through the darkness with strong elements of suspense and romance. This novel was a semifinalist in the Genesis contest and is receiving raving reviews! Release date was October 21, 2013 from the Lighthouse Publishing of the Carolinas, an ACFW approved publisher.
